Type of work:
- Drafting Wills and Lasting Powers of Attorney
- Deeds of variation
- Probate matters (to include tax and trusts and complex estate accounts)
- Dealing with elderly clients and mental health matters
- Court of Protection and Public Guardian matters
- Dealing with discretionary and nil rate band trusts
- Undertaking home, hospital and residential care home visits
